  • HDU-4717 The Moving Points 三分

      题目链接:http://acm.hdu.edu.cn/showproblem.php?pid=4717

      每两个点之间的距离变化是一个单峰函数,因为每次求的值最大值,多个单峰函数的最值函数还是单峰的。。
